Client-Centered, CBT, and Motivational Approaches for Online Care

Terri Bassi-Cook integrates client-centered therapy, cognitive behavioral therapy, and motivational interviewing to support change in online sessions. Client-centered therapy focuses on building a respectful, empathetic relationship in which the client’s priorities guide the work; it helps with navigating life transitions, relationship concerns, and emotional distress. C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T) examines the connections between thoughts, feelings, and behaviors and helps people develop practical skills to reduce anxiety, reframe unhelpful thinking, and manage mood. Motivational interviewing is a collaborative conversation style that supports people ambivalent about change by exploring values and strengthening internal motivation, which can be useful for addictions, lifestyle shifts, and goal-oriented work.
